Каким образом создается эффект движения в компьютере?
Информатика 8 класс Анимация в компьютерной графике эффект движения создание эффекта анимация компьютерная графика информатика 8 класс визуализация технологии анимации движение объектов программирование анимации основы информатики Новый
Создание эффекта движения в компьютере — это интересный и многогранный процесс, который включает в себя несколько ключевых понятий и технологий. Давайте разберем основные шаги, которые помогают создать этот эффект.
Анимация — это процесс изменения положения, размера или формы объектов на экране с течением времени. Существует несколько способов создания анимации:
Для создания эффекта движения необходимо управлять временем. Таймеры позволяют обновлять положение объектов на экране с определенной частотой. Например, если мы хотим, чтобы объект перемещался каждый 100 миллисекунд, мы можем использовать таймер, который будет вызывать функцию обновления позиции объекта через этот интервал.
Для упрощения процесса создания анимации разработаны различные графические библиотеки, такие как Pygame, Unity или HTML5 Canvas. Эти библиотеки предоставляют инструменты для работы с графикой и анимацией, что позволяет разработчикам сосредоточиться на создании контента, а не на технических деталях.
Создание реалистичного движения также может включать в себя физические модели. Это значит, что при движении объектов учитываются такие факторы, как скорость, ускорение, трение и столкновения. Это помогает сделать анимацию более правдоподобной.
Взаимодействие с пользователем также может создавать эффект движения. Например, при перемещении мыши или нажатии клавиш, объекты могут реагировать на эти действия, создавая динамичную анимацию.
Таким образом, создание эффекта движения в компьютере — это сочетание анимации, управления временем, использования графических библиотек и учета физических законов. Все эти элементы работают вместе, чтобы создать захватывающий и динамичный визуальный опыт.